Food technology is the application of science and engineering principles to the production, processing, preservation, packaging, distribution, and utilization of food. It’s a multidisciplinary field that blends biology, chemistry, physics, and engineering to transform raw agricultural products into safe, nutritious, and appealing food items. Several key areas form the cornerstone of food technology: food processing and preservation, food safety and quality control, innovative food product development, advanced packaging and distribution methods, sensory evaluation, and nutrition and health considerations. Each area is vital to the modern food industry and represents a specialisation area for future food technologists.

Food technology is instrumental in safeguarding food security. It employs techniques to extend shelf life, reduce spoilage, and enhance the nutritional value of food, ensuring a more consistent and reliable food supply, even in regions facing challenging environmental conditions. Food waste reduction is another critical area where food technology makes a significant impact. By optimizing processing methods and developing advanced packaging solutions, food technologists help minimize waste throughout the food supply chain, from farm to table. Food safety is paramount. Food technology focuses on preventing foodborne illnesses through stringent quality control measures and the development of safe handling practices, protecting public health.

Moreover, food technology drives the creation of healthier and more nutritious food options. By formulating foods with reduced levels of sugar, salt, and unhealthy fats, and incorporating essential vitamins and minerals, food technologists contribute to improved dietary habits and overall well-being. Finally, it’s enabling the development of sustainable food production methods. Food technologists are actively researching and implementing eco-friendly practices, such as reducing water usage, minimizing energy consumption, and utilizing alternative protein sources, to create a more sustainable food system for future generations.

Exploring The Landscape of Food Technology Courses

The educational path for aspiring food technologists is diverse, offering various course levels tailored to different career goals.

Undergraduate Degrees

A Bachelor of Science degree in Food Technology or Food Science, or sometimes Food Engineering, forms the foundation for a career in the field. Some programs in Nutrition and Food Science may also have a significant focus on food technology aspects. Typical coursework includes subjects such as microbiology, chemistry, engineering principles, food processing techniques, and sensory evaluation. Aspiring students generally need a strong background in science subjects like biology, chemistry, and mathematics to meet the entry requirements for these courses. The duration of an undergraduate food technology course is typically three to four years, depending on the country and institution.

Postgraduate Degrees

For those seeking advanced knowledge and research opportunities, a Master of Science degree in Food Technology or a related specialization like Food Safety or Food Innovation is a valuable next step. Doctorate degree programs are available for individuals seeking to conduct cutting-edge research and pursue careers in academia or advanced industrial research. Entry requirements typically include a relevant Bachelor’s degree and, in some cases, relevant experience.

Vocational and Technical Courses

Certificates and diplomas offer focused, practical training in specific areas of food technology, such as food processing, quality control, or food safety auditing. These programs are often shorter in duration and geared towards immediate entry into the workforce, providing the necessary skills to perform specific tasks in a food processing facility or quality control lab.

Exploring Career Paths For Food Technology Graduates

A food technology degree opens doors to a wide array of career opportunities across diverse sectors of the food industry. Food scientists and technologists are in high demand, working on various aspects of food production, processing, and preservation. Food product developers create new and innovative food items, focusing on taste, texture, nutrition, and shelf life. Quality assurance managers ensure that food products meet stringent safety and quality standards, implementing and overseeing quality control systems.

Food safety auditors conduct inspections of food processing facilities to assess compliance with safety regulations and identify potential hazards. Process engineers optimize food production processes to improve efficiency, reduce waste, and enhance product quality. Research and development scientists conduct research to develop new food technologies, improve existing processes, and create healthier and more sustainable food products. Regulatory affairs specialists ensure that food products comply with all applicable regulations and labeling requirements. A career in food technology can lead to a role as a nutritionist or dietician depending on the specific course of study and focus, promoting healthy eating habits and providing dietary guidance to individuals and communities.

Industries actively recruiting food technology graduates include food manufacturing companies, food processing plants, government regulatory agencies such as the Food and Drug Administration, research institutions, food retail companies, and packaging companies.
